21xrx.com
2024-12-27 08:05:30 Friday
登录
文章检索 我的文章 写文章
使用C语言For循环打印图形循环结构
2023-06-15 20:33:12 深夜i     --     --
C语言 For循环 图形循环结构 正方形 三角形

C语言中的循环结构是编写程序时经常使用的重要技能之一。在本文中,我们将学习如何使用C语言中的For循环语句来打印出一些有趣的图形。

我们首先要了解For循环语句是什么,For循环语句是C语言中一种常见的循环结构,它可以重复执行特定的代码块,直到达到指定的条件为止。在For循环中,我们需要定义一个循环计数器和一个循环条件。每次循环时,循环计数器都会增加,直到达到循环条件为止。

接下来,我们将介绍一些使用For循环语句打印图形的例子。

1. 打印正方形

我们可以使用双重For循环语句来打印一个正方形,例如:


#include

int main()

{

  int i, j;

  for(i=0;i<5;i++)

  {

    for(j=0;j<5;j++)

    {

      printf("* ");

    }

    printf("\n");

  }

  return 0;

}

在这个例子中,我们使用了两个For循环语句。外层循环控制行数,内层循环控制每行打印出的" * "的个数。通过控制循环计数器,我们可以打印出任意大小的正方形。

2. 打印三角形

我们可以使用单个For循环语句来打印一个三角形,例如:


#include

int main()

{

  int i, j;

  for(i=1;i<=5;i++)

  {

    for(j=1;j<=i;j++)

    {

      printf("* ");

    }

    printf("\n");

  }

  return 0;

}

在这个例子中,我们只使用了一个For循环语句。通过修改内层循环的循环次数,我们可以打印出不同大小的三角形。

本文中,我们介绍了如何使用C语言中的For循环语句来打印图形循环结构。通过控制循环计数器和循环条件,我们可以打印出任意大小和任意形状的图形。我们需要注意的是,在实际应用中,我们需要结合具体的需求来设计和使用循环结构。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复